Bitcoin continues to climb amid geopolitical turmoil
As Wall Street trading week opens, Bitcoin continues its positive momentum, in line with the strong performance of the U.S. stock market. This cryptocurrency is gradually approaching a seven-week high, showing resilience amid global turmoil.
Can Bitcoin maintain its growth trend?
Bitcoin prices once approached US$67,000, hitting their highest level in nearly two months. This rise comes against the backdrop of sharp fluctuations in the global political and economic situation. Although the U.S. -Iran conflict led to an escalation of tensions in the Middle East, Iranian troops attacked U.S. facilities, and the Strait of Hormuz, a strategic artery connecting the Persian Gulf, continued to be blocked, affecting global oil transportation routes and prices, Bitcoin continued to rise.
Affected by this, commodity prices, especially West Texas Intermediate crude oil, exceeded US$85 per barrel, setting a new high in the past month. Despite violent fluctuations in the geopolitical and energy sectors, Bitcoin and stock markets have shown strong resilience to pressure.
How did the market react?
Investors seem to have taken into account potential solutions to these geopolitical issues, and the overall market response has been relatively smooth. As the United States considers imposing new tariffs, risky economic assets face more challenges, but traders have responded to these potential disruptions with relatively calm attitude.
Well-known YouTube analyst Crypto Rover said that in the context of the escalating global situation,"the market is pricing peace." Cubic Analytics 'Caleb Franzen is confident about the direction of the S & P 500, but traditional institutions such as JPMorgan Chase have expressed concerns. Jamie Dimon emphasized that market participants may not yet fully appreciate current geopolitical and economic risks, reminding investors of the need to be cautious.
Market focus remains on key resistance areas, with traders predicting further gains in Bitcoin. The focus of the discussion is whether Bitcoin can break the $70,000 mark. Keith Alan of Material Indicators advised caution, noting that despite recent optimism in indicators, a potential bearish trend may still exist given the simple 21-week moving average.
The US$67,250 level is crucial for Bitcoin to maintain its upward momentum. Bitcoin's historical high of $69,720 is basically in line with the moving average. Current market optimism may underestimate the impact of geopolitical tensions.
In the view of senior analysts, whether Bitcoin can regain its key moving average is crucial for its future trend. Bitcoin could face severe tests in the coming weeks, with geopolitical tensions and potential resistance coexisting and market observers assessing its long-term potential.
